Is My Computer Being Monitored? Here’s How to Tell

In today’s digital age, our computers hold vast amounts of personal and sensitive information, making them prime targets for monitoring and surveillance. Whether for security reasons, workplace oversight, or malicious intent, the idea that someone might be watching your every move on your device can be unsettling. Understanding the signs that your computer is being monitored is crucial for protecting your privacy and maintaining control over your digital life.

Many people assume that monitoring is something only governments or large corporations engage in, but the reality is far more complex. From spyware and keyloggers to network sniffing and unauthorized remote access, there are numerous ways your activities can be tracked without your knowledge. Recognizing the subtle indicators that your computer’s security has been compromised is the first step toward reclaiming your privacy.

This article will guide you through the essential concepts and common warning signs that suggest your computer might be under surveillance. By becoming aware of these clues, you can take proactive measures to safeguard your information and ensure your digital environment remains secure. Whether you’re a casual user or a professional, knowing how to detect monitoring is an invaluable skill in today’s interconnected world.

Checking for Unusual Network Activity

One of the key indicators that your computer may be monitored is unexpected or unusual network activity. Monitoring software often communicates with external servers to send collected data, which can cause irregular internet traffic patterns. To detect this, you should regularly observe your network usage through built-in tools or third-party applications.

Windows users can access the Task Manager’s “Performance” tab or the Resource Monitor to view real-time network activity. On macOS, the Activity Monitor provides similar insights. Look for processes that consume significant bandwidth without a clear reason. Additionally, network monitoring tools like Wireshark or GlassWire can provide more detailed analysis of incoming and outgoing traffic.

Common signs of suspicious network activity include:

  • High data transfer rates during periods of inactivity
  • Unknown IP addresses or domains connected to your computer
  • Frequent or persistent connections to external servers that you don’t recognize
  • Unexpected spikes in upload or download speeds

Regularly checking these patterns can help you identify whether spyware or monitoring tools are transmitting data without your knowledge.

Examining Running Processes and Startup Programs

Monitoring software often runs in the background as processes or services, sometimes disguised under generic or misleading names. To identify these, you should inspect your system’s running processes and startup programs.

Use Task Manager (Windows) or Activity Monitor (macOS) to review active processes. Look for unfamiliar names, especially those consuming CPU or memory resources without an obvious purpose. Research suspicious process names online to determine if they are legitimate system components or potentially unwanted software.

Additionally, monitoring tools may configure themselves to launch automatically when your system boots. Checking startup programs can reveal these hidden entries:

  • On Windows, use the “Startup” tab in Task Manager or the System Configuration tool (`msconfig`).
  • On macOS, review “Login Items” in System Preferences under Users & Groups.

If you discover unknown or suspicious programs set to start automatically, disable them and monitor your system’s behavior for changes.

Using Security Software to Detect Monitoring Tools

Specialized security and anti-malware software can be effective in detecting and removing monitoring programs. Many monitoring tools are designed to evade simple detection methods but may still be caught by advanced security solutions.

When selecting security software, ensure it includes:

  • Real-time scanning capabilities
  • Heuristic analysis to identify unknown threats
  • Spyware and keylogger detection modules
  • Regular updates and a comprehensive threat database

Run full system scans periodically and review the results carefully. Be cautious of positives but investigate any flagged items thoroughly. Some security suites also offer rootkit detection, which is crucial since sophisticated monitoring tools may operate at the rootkit level to avoid detection.

Reviewing System Logs and Audit Trails

System logs and audit trails maintain records of various activities on your computer, including user logins, application events, and system changes. Analyzing these logs can provide clues about unauthorized monitoring.

Windows users can utilize the Event Viewer to check logs related to security, system, and application events. Look for:

  • Unexpected login attempts or sessions outside your normal usage hours
  • Unusual system errors or warnings tied to unknown processes
  • Changes in system configurations or security settings without your intervention

On macOS, the Console app allows access to system logs, where similar events can be reviewed. Monitoring these logs requires familiarity with normal system behavior, so anomalies stand out more clearly.

Comparing Signs of Monitoring Software

Below is a table summarizing common indicators of monitoring software presence, the tools or methods to detect them, and recommended actions.

Indicator Detection Method Recommended Action
Unusual network traffic Network monitoring tools (Wireshark, Resource Monitor) Identify and block suspicious IPs, disconnect from network
Unknown running processes Task Manager, Activity Monitor, online process databases Terminate and research processes, disable at startup
Unexpected startup programs Startup configuration tools (msconfig, Login Items) Disable unauthorized entries
Security software alerts Anti-malware and antivirus scans Quarantine or remove detected threats
Irregular system log entries Event Viewer, Console app Investigate and correlate events with suspicious activity

Signs Your Computer May Be Monitored

Monitoring software or spyware can be stealthy, but certain indicators suggest your computer might be under surveillance. Recognizing these signs early can help you take appropriate action to protect your privacy.

Unusual System Behavior:

  • Unexpected Pop-Ups or Messages: Frequent pop-ups, especially those prompting for unusual permissions or password requests, can signal spyware activity.
  • Sluggish Performance: A sudden decrease in system speed or frequent crashes may indicate background processes running without your knowledge.
  • Strange Network Activity: Unexplained spikes in network traffic or unknown connections to external IP addresses can be a warning.
  • Programs Opening or Closing Automatically: Applications launching on their own or unexpected system dialogs suggest remote control.

Unusual Files and Processes: Monitoring software often runs as background services or processes disguised under innocuous names.

Indicator Description How to Check
Unknown Processes Processes with unfamiliar names or high resource usage. Use Task Manager (Windows) or Activity Monitor (Mac) to review running processes.
Suspicious Startup Items Programs configured to launch at system startup without your knowledge. Check startup items via System Configuration (msconfig) or System Preferences.
Hidden Files or Folders Files that are system-hidden but recently modified. Enable viewing hidden files and review recently changed directories.

Monitoring Network and Internet Traffic

Network monitoring is a common method for surveillance. To determine if your internet activity is being monitored, consider the following checks:

  • Unrecognized IP Addresses: Regularly review connections to external IPs using network monitoring tools such as Wireshark or built-in resource monitors.
  • Unexpected Data Usage: Excessive or unexplained data consumption can signal that data is being transmitted without your consent.
  • Altered Browser Settings: Homepages, search engines, or proxy settings changed without your input may indicate tampering.
  • Certificate Warnings: Repeated SSL certificate errors during browsing can point to man-in-the-middle monitoring attacks.

Recommended Tools for Network Analysis:

Tool Purpose Platform
Wireshark Deep packet inspection and traffic analysis. Windows, macOS, Linux
GlassWire Real-time network monitoring with alerts. Windows, Android
Little Snitch Outbound connection monitoring and blocking. macOS

Detecting Keyloggers and Screen Capture Software

Keyloggers and screen capture tools are common forms of monitoring that capture keystrokes and screenshots, often without visible signs.

Symptoms to Watch For:

  • Keyboard Lag or Repetition: Delays or repeated keystrokes may indicate keylogger interference.
  • Unexpected Disk Activity: Frequent writes to disk, especially during idle periods, can be suspicious.
  • Mouse Cursor Behavior: Cursor moving or clicking without your input.

Detection Strategies:

  • Run reputable anti-malware scans specifically designed to detect spyware and keyloggers.
  • Use specialized software such as GMER or SpyShelter to identify kernel-level keyloggers.
  • Review installed programs and browser extensions for unfamiliar or suspicious entries.

Verifying System and Security Logs

System logs can provide detailed insights into unauthorized access or monitoring attempts.

Log Type What to Look For Access Method
Windows Event Viewer Failed logins, system errors, unexpected service starts. Run eventvwr.msc → Check Security and System logs.
macOS Console Suspicious process launches or system modifications. Applications → Utilities → Console.
Firewall Logs Blocked or allowed connections to unknown IP addresses.Expert Insights on Detecting Computer Monitoring

Dr. Elena Martinez (Cybersecurity Analyst, National Digital Defense Institute). “To determine if your computer is being monitored, start by checking for unusual network activity or unknown processes running in the background. Monitoring software often communicates with external servers, so unexpected spikes in data usage or unfamiliar applications in your task manager can be key indicators.”

James O’Connor (Forensic IT Specialist, SecureTech Solutions). “One of the most reliable methods to identify monitoring is to perform a thorough audit of installed software and system logs. Remote monitoring tools typically leave traces such as hidden files, altered system configurations, or unauthorized access logs. Regularly updating your security software and conducting system integrity checks are essential practices.”

Priya Singh (Information Security Consultant, CyberSafe Advisory). “Users should be vigilant about signs like unexpected system slowdowns, frequent crashes, or the presence of unfamiliar icons and toolbars. Additionally, enabling firewall alerts and reviewing permissions for installed applications can help detect if spyware or keyloggers are operating on your device.”

Frequently Asked Questions (FAQs)

What are common signs that my computer is being monitored?
Unusual system slowdowns, unexpected pop-ups, increased network activity, unknown programs running in the background, and frequent crashes can indicate monitoring software presence.

How can I check for monitoring software on my computer?
Review installed programs and running processes using Task Manager or Activity Monitor, scan with reputable anti-malware tools, and inspect startup items for unfamiliar entries.

Is it possible to detect keyloggers on my device?
Yes, specialized anti-keylogger software and thorough malware scans can detect keyloggers, although some advanced keyloggers may require professional analysis.

Can monitoring software operate without my knowledge?
Yes, many monitoring tools are designed to run stealthily, avoiding detection by masking processes and disabling security alerts.

What steps should I take if I suspect my computer is being monitored?
Immediately disconnect from the internet, run comprehensive security scans, update all software, change passwords from a secure device, and consult cybersecurity professionals if necessary.

Does using a firewall help prevent unauthorized monitoring?
A firewall can block unauthorized incoming and outgoing connections, reducing the risk of remote monitoring, but it should be combined with other security measures for effective protection.
Determining whether your computer is being monitored requires a combination of vigilance, technical knowledge, and the use of specialized tools. Key indicators include unexpected system slowdowns, unusual network activity, unknown processes running in the background, and unauthorized access to files or accounts. By regularly reviewing system logs, monitoring network traffic, and utilizing reputable security software, users can more effectively detect potential surveillance or spyware infections.

It is essential to maintain strong cybersecurity practices, such as keeping software updated, using complex passwords, and enabling multi-factor authentication to reduce the risk of unauthorized monitoring. Additionally, being aware of phishing attempts and suspicious emails can prevent the installation of monitoring software. Understanding these signs and preventive measures empowers users to protect their privacy and maintain control over their digital environments.

Ultimately, while no method guarantees absolute detection of monitoring, combining proactive monitoring with professional security tools significantly enhances the likelihood of identifying unauthorized surveillance. Staying informed about the latest threats and maintaining a cautious approach to computer usage are critical steps in safeguarding your system from being covertly monitored.

Author Profile

Avatar
Harold Trujillo
Harold Trujillo is the founder of Computing Architectures, a blog created to make technology clear and approachable for everyone. Raised in Albuquerque, New Mexico, Harold developed an early fascination with computers that grew into a degree in Computer Engineering from Arizona State University. He later worked as a systems architect, designing distributed platforms and optimizing enterprise performance. Along the way, he discovered a passion for teaching and simplifying complex ideas.

Through his writing, Harold shares practical knowledge on operating systems, PC builds, performance tuning, and IT management, helping readers gain confidence in understanding and working with technology.